Problems solved by technology

In the company's previous patent (201910846580.9), highly active oxygen-carrying hemoglobin was obtained through glutaraldehyde polymerization, and added to the organ perfusion fluid to meet the oxygen required by the normal temperature metabolism of the organ, which solved the problem of organ hypoxia. The problem of long-term storage at room temperature has increased the storage time of organs at room temperature, but sometimes it cannot meet the actual clinical storage time needs. If the time is inconsistent, the organ may not be used for transplantation due to inactivation. This time limit has become a major cause of the donor organ shortage crisis, making it difficult for many patients to wait for transplantation

[0245] Embodiment 1 Preparation of bovine blood polymerized hemoglobin

[0246] 1. Preparation method

[0247] Collect 1L of fresh bovine blood (self-raised cattle) and dilute it with a 6g / L sodium citrate solution that is 0.5 to 1 times the blood volume;

[0248] Filter the diluted blood with a 60 μm depth filter, and rinse the residue on the 60 μm depth filter with a 6 g / L sodium citrate solution until the hemoglobin passing through the filter reaches more than 95%;

[0249] Put the above-mentioned substances passing through the 60 μm deep filter on the 0.65 μm hollow fiber membrane, and use 5 to 8 times the initial blood volume of 6 g / L sodium citrate solution to wash the substance on the 0.65 μm hollow fiber membrane to make it less than 0.65 μm The substance passes through the 0.65μm hollow fiber membrane;

Abstract

The invention relates to a normal-temperature mechanical organ perfusate and an application thereof, and concretely provides an application of an isolated organ perfusate in the preparation of a medicine for preserving an isolated organ for transplantation. Per 1000 mL of the isolated organ perfusate comprises 10 g of macromolecular polymerized hemoglobin, 2.5-4 g of glucose, 7500-10000 u of heparin sodium, 2-3 g of sodium chloride, 0.5-0.75 g of cefoxitin sodium, 0.37-0.5 g of sodium bicarbonate, 15-20 mL of a 10% compound amino acid injection, 0.05-0.08 mL of 12-vitamin compound for injection, 50-80 u of insulin, and the balance of water. The perfusate can play a role in carrying and releasing oxygen for a long time, so that the perfusion preservation time of isolated organs is remarkably prolonged.
